Understanding the Significance of Eye Dominance

To really perceive the controversy surrounding closing one eye whereas capturing, it is essential to know the idea of eye dominance. Eye dominance is the tendency for one eye to take the lead in visible duties, reminiscent of aiming. It’s much like hand dominance – some persons are right-handed, others are left-handed.

To find out your eye dominance, there are a number of easy checks you possibly can strive. The best is the “gap in your hand” take a look at. Lengthen your arms, place your arms collectively to create a small triangular gap, and give attention to a distant object by the outlet. Then, convey your arms towards your face, holding the article in view. The attention that the arms naturally transfer towards is your dominant eye.

One other widespread take a look at is the “pointing” methodology. Lengthen one arm, level at a distant object, and shut one eye. Then, alternate closing one eye and opening the opposite. The attention that’s open and retains your finger lined up with the article is your dominant eye.

Eye dominance performs an important position in capturing as a result of it considerably impacts how your mind processes visible data. Ideally, your dominant eye needs to be aligned with the sights of your firearm and the goal. This ensures that the visible data your mind receives is essentially the most correct, enhancing aiming and shot placement. When eye dominance and hand dominance don’t match, it provides a layer of complexity to the method.

How the Sort of Taking pictures Influences Method

The perfect capturing approach also can rely upon the kind of capturing. The precise calls for of pistol, rifle, and shotgun capturing all affect the perfect method.

Pistol Taking pictures

Pistol capturing usually requires fast goal acquisition and correct follow-up photographs. Each-eyes-open capturing is usually a nice asset right here, enabling quicker goal acquisition and enhanced situational consciousness. Nevertheless, many pistol shooters nonetheless discover closing one eye to be a extra pure and correct methodology, particularly when working at longer distances or with difficult targets. If closing one eye, it’s necessary to keep up a constant sight image and guarantee that you’re not squinting or straining.

Rifle Taking pictures

Rifle capturing steadily includes longer distances and a higher emphasis on precision. Whereas closing one eye could also be a normal for exact rifle capturing, the usage of scopes can usually enable each eyes to stay open, enhancing situational consciousness and lowering eye pressure. When utilizing iron sights, nonetheless, shooters should still discover closing one eye to be helpful for attaining the required focus and alignment.

Shotgun Taking pictures

Shotgun capturing sometimes includes quickly partaking shifting targets, making both-eyes-open capturing significantly advantageous. Depth notion and peripheral imaginative and prescient are essential for monitoring the goal and main the shot. It’s nearly universally really useful to make the most of the two-eyed capturing methodology for shotgun use.
